The Expansion Of The Aegis Program

Since 2005, Aegis has performed successful testing of sea-based intercepts; tracking multiple targets; intercept of targets where the warhead was separating from the booster; and engagement with ballistic missile and cruise missile targets. Photo from Army-Technology

Awesome Aegis Ascendant -- Strategy Page

October 4, 2009: The U.S. government, encouraged by the high success rate (83 percent) of U.S. Navy Aegis equipped ships using SM-3 missiles to shoot down ballistic missiles, has decided to expand the number of SM-3 equipped ships. Just this year, the navy completed equipping 18 ships with the Aegis anti-missile system, and that number may soon more than triple.
